Microsoft
Windows Embedded Student Challenge:
Headed the
college team in the competition and worked on building an automated
radio system-INFOSTATION
that transmits data extracted from web-services, passes it through an
expert system, converts it into speech and transmits it over the FM
(frequency modulated wave). The Windows CE custom image was built using
WinCE Platform Builder, the expert system as a smart device application
in C# and the text to speech application written in native code in
eMbedded Visual C++ on MFC 4.0. The applications and the OS image were
deployed on eBox, a small hardware reference board based on x86
architecture. A total of 300 teams from the world participated
in the competition and 30 teams were called to Redmond. Out of these 30,
we stood 2nd globally.
